Going serverless is trending among modern-day startups. This is considered the most effective way of doing business for startups with the least manpower need. The level of technical resources and their management hassle is obvious to get reduced significantly. Naturally, the level of profitability is expected to grow significantly.
Is there no server in serverless?
It is a wrong perception that serverless startups operate entirely without server. There have to be the servers; but, the concerned start-up doesn’t have to worry about it. They don’t have to handle the servers all on their own. In fact, they don’t even have to worry about setting their infrastructure or maintenance aspects.
All these things are handled by hugely experienced professionals of the third-party vendor. The demand for these serverless startups services is immense, considering the fact that leading names in the technology arena like Amazon and Google are also already in this field. Moreover, powered by experienced service providers, startups feel much confident and secure.
Serverless for startups are always useful in terms of taking away the worries of operating system maintenance and server restriction like technical aspects. Non-technical start-up houses those have nothing to do with technology product or services can find this absolutely useful. It can be useful for them regarding the back-end service requirements as well. Similarly, no need is there to worry about when it comes to scale-up the resources while expanding the venture.
To enjoy cloud benefits, it is essential to know about the cloud do’s and don’ts. Here are the top do’s and don’ts to consider while using cloud services!
Serverless Startups – Know the benefits without confusion
Serverless startups, though, is a trending term but confusing for many. On most occasions, people simply confine it with cloud-hosted applications or services. They think about the aspects of dealing with databases of the cloud. There is another dimension of serverless, which is applied in those occasions where the coders develop server-side applications in a customized way.
The point of confusion is ignorable as it’s the third-party service provider that is responsible for everything. It’s they who decide about your requirements. All that a start-up owner for serverless startups needs to ensure is that everything is running fine. In other words, they should simply focus on the advantages or benefits that can be achieved through these services. Discussed below are some of the benefits they can stay optimistic about.
1. No unwanted payment, no wastage
Serverless technology for startups is useful as they don’t have to keep it running anytime and every time simply. Traditionally, users had to pay even when the server doesn’t remain in use. However, with a third party vendor controlling things, it is ensured that there is no unwanted payment made.
Here the issues of wastages of various kinds, starting from memory to the consumption of disk, everything is included. In most cases, the startups don’t have the idea about how much disk space they would require, the extent of memory they would need, etc. All these aspects can be thoroughly addressed as the task is handled by experienced professionals.
2. Well managed, keeping competitiveness intact
A prominent advantage of the serverless startups concept is that here the functionalities are well managed. As discussed above, the service provider handles everything starting from configuration to anything related to maintenance. This enables developers to implement customized functions through their own codes. Here no-hassle remains about uploading; a developer doesn’t have to write an entire script for the desired function. Undoubtedly, this saves valuable time and enhances productivity.
3. Best for developers and applications
When startups go serverless, the readily available set-up is provided on rent. There remains no hassle or constraint to run the code or execute. This is so as no worries of server maintaining, restricting, etc., remains there. In fact, the code can be upgraded anytime, without abandoning the application in any way. Moreover, the code can be used for any kind of application. It can be useful for backend services as well. As it ensures about zero waste of space, better execution of tasks at the right time is very much achieved.
4. Easier and faster deployment
Through the serverless technology for startups, scalability is pretty hassle-free. Specifically, it is more enchanting for the startups due to the flexibility they enjoy, without worrying about the level or scale of configuration. Not just scalability, it makes deployment much swifter than ever. The same task that would have consumed an entire week can be addressed within a few days. To optimize the performance, the startups are recommended to be careful about certain aspects. For example, things like expanding memory allotment, restricting unwanted reliance upon generic libraries, etc., are some of these recommendations.
5. Expenses on infrastructure trimmed down significantly
One of the prime benefits of serverless technology is that it can trim down the infrastructure expense in a great way. Specifically, the companies that have to deal with millions of requests or queries can find it excellent. Setting up a data center or installing modes for virtual reply can cost huge. In comparison, serverless looks a much feasible option.
Managed services are the future of the business resource. Here are the benefits of managed services for businesses!
6. Strategic about reuses
Serverless for startups is indeed a great recommendation when there is a need for developing numerous products. This is important to avoid reusing the feature already having. Specifically, the genuine features like payment processing are desired not to be repeated. As a third party vendor handles everything in case of serverless, they need the requirements well and address things accordingly.
7. No halt of functionality
Serverless provides the flexibility to update the application when and how it is desired. In the case of classical architectures, the applications are so much integrated that any little update halts functionality. No need is to worry about such things with serverless. It allows the user to distinguish the application to different service segments. Ultimately, it provides flexibility and doesn’t hamper the work. Undoubtedly, this is one of the crucial benefits for serverless startups.
8. Flexibility to upgrade
The serverless providing flexibility ensures that the product remains consistent and reliable. Through such consistency, the ventures involving regular delivery would feel no issues. No matter it’s about delivering through the public platform or private, it ensures about all modes. The same is the case about the cloud as well.
It allows the coders to work on small segments. Specifically, this helps the startups that have to deliver the same product with mild alterations. It can be effective, thus, regarding customer retention. One can integrate certain specs, remove some, as well as modify. Moreover, all these can be done in the shortest time.
9. Hassle-free and consistent operation
With applications running on serverless mode, it and the concerned service provider work as a single unit. Naturally, this ensures no confusion. Vendor managing almost every resource regarding the technicality brings clarity to the service provider. Be it about client or product management; everything can be streamlined for the serverless startups. Yes, all that it needs is to select the most reliable vendor.
It feels excellent to work when the vendor is really good for serverless startups. It’s true that things can be annoying when the third party vendor is not proficient enough. However, the good news is that the leading names in this segment are all quite renowned, be it about Google, Amazon, or Microsoft. In short, unless someone commits a blunder or just insanely picks anyone, there is no reason to worry.
It is very important to build the right AWS Consulting Practice. For this, it is recommended to choose an AWS consulting partner who will build a successful AWS consulting practice for your business.
10. Uptime availability guaranteed
Serverless startups remain assured as they don’t have to worry about the availability during the uptime. In fact, one of the prime reasons behind startups going serverless is due to their worries of such up times. They know it well that these uptimes are the occasions to capitalize and grow. Remaining unavailable due to server or any other technical issue can be absolutely repenting for them. However, the third-party vendors handling things on their behalf assure about no such issues. This enables them to keep the focus intact on the service or products.
11. Absolute clarity on scale-up
Serverless for startups provide the much-needed clarity regarding scaling up requirements. Concerns of startups regarding budget-related affairs are a secret to none. On such occasions, proper clarity regarding the resources and scale-up is highly felt essential. Going the traditional ways they have to expend for the occasions when they are not even using or when there is no activity.
This occurs due to a lack of knowledge regarding scale-up. On the other hand, the third-party vendors or platform providers for serverless being hugely experienced know the requirement well. They understand that their consistency with the service provider is dependent upon its stability. Ultimately, it is helpful for the start-up, which is the ultimate aim.
12. Best for startups requiring longer support
When it comes to handling the tasks for a long while, serverless startups do highly dependent upon a reliable resource. There come various uptime and downtime, which can’t be imagined as well on some occasions. One can’t just depend upon the traditional ways where fulfilling instant requirements is not that easy. On the other hand, third-party vendors know it well on how to address such challenges efficiently. They provide much-needed reliability to the start-up.
Looking for an AWS Consulting partner for your business? Check out the top 10 points you should consider while choosing an AWS Consulting Partner.
To go serverless, being a start-up is a wise decision. It relaxes the startups from the worries of technicality and resources only for a few functions. Most importantly, serverless startups remain assured about unwanted expenses and assurance for the uptimes.